What it does
MamaMeow is a playful, AI-powered companion that helps moms track and manage daily baby care routines — from feeding, sleeping, diaper changes, and growth milestones to personalized activity suggestions. It also includes journal features, calming voice reminders (using Text-to-Speech), and push notifications with a cute, cat-inspired tone. All tailored to the baby’s name, age, and the mom’s preferred language.
How we built it
Frontend: Built using Flutter for seamless iOS and Android support with soft, pastel UI and playful animations.
Backend: Firebase (auth, database, messaging), Supabase for logs and structured user content.
AI Integration:
GPT-4 API to generate smart parenting tips, emotional support messages, and custom journal prompts.
Google Cloud Text-to-Speech API for multilingual audio reminders (optimized for cost using standard voices).
Challenges we ran into
Finding the right tone: balancing warmth and playfulness (like cat puns and baby talk) with trustworthiness.
TTS cost management: figuring out how to reduce API calls without reducing personalization.
Ensuring GPT content remained safe, non-medical, and emotionally supportive — especially for sensitive parenting topics.
Multilingual UX: dynamically adjusting the app's voice and tone based on user language preferences and voice availability.
Personal data & GDPR: designing a consent-first experience for storing baby-related information responsibly.
